在上一篇博客Python圖像處理之圖片文字識別(OCR)中我們介紹了在Python中如何利用Tesseract軟件來識別圖片中的英文與中文,本文將具體介紹如何在Python中利用Tesseract軟件來識別驗證碼(數字加字母)。 我們在網上瀏覽網頁或注冊賬號時,會經常遇到驗證碼 ...
這個東西,從放寒假的前一天,老師叫我做起,已經快 個月了,開學一個星期后,在陳老師的督促下,算是做的差不多了。 這個的應用領域主要是自動化程序,驗證碼可以說是網絡安全的一道防火牆,自動化程序的難點。 但是,對於這個圖像識別這個技術來說,還遠遠不夠,至於應用的角度,更是狹窄,因此這不是一個終點,恰恰是一個起點。 機器學習有監督學習和無監督學習兩種 我這里是監督學習,當然就得我手動的寫每一張驗證碼的正 ...
2017-03-08 22:21 3 2326 推薦指數:
在上一篇博客Python圖像處理之圖片文字識別(OCR)中我們介紹了在Python中如何利用Tesseract軟件來識別圖片中的英文與中文,本文將具體介紹如何在Python中利用Tesseract軟件來識別驗證碼(數字加字母)。 我們在網上瀏覽網頁或注冊賬號時,會經常遇到驗證碼 ...
1、背景 驗證碼自動識別在模擬登陸上使用的較為廣泛,一直有耳聞好多人在使用機器學習來識別驗證碼,最近因為剛好接觸這方面的知識,所以特定研究了一番。發現網上已有很多基於machine learning的驗證碼識別,本文主要參考幾位大牛的研究成果,集合自己的需求,進行改進、學習 ...
實戰機器學習:圖片驗證碼識別(Java實現) https://ai.baidu.com/sdk#ocr https://www.pianshen.com/article/4263265085/ https ...
注意,本文中所指“機器學習"(ML)技術,特指SVM、隨機森林等”傳統“技術。 一、應用場景 相比較當下發展迅速的各路“端到端”技術, SVM、隨機森林等”傳統“技術它的應用價值,在於”以更貼合現有系統的方式提供一種識別的途徑“。比如你使用tf、keras ...
在我的理解里,要實現計算機視覺必須有圖像處理的幫助,而圖像處理倚仗與模式識別的有效運用,而模式識別是人工智能領域的一個重要分支,人工智能與機器學習密不可分。縱觀一切關系,發現計算機視覺的應用服務於機器學習。各個環節缺一不可,相輔相成。 計算機視覺(computer vision),用計算機來模擬 ...
人工智能:計算機視覺、圖像處理、模式識別、機器學習之間的關系 什么是人工智能呢?人工智能,是由人類設計並在計算機環境下實現的模擬或再現某些人智能行為的技術。一般認為,人類智能活動可以分為兩類:感知行為與思維活動。模擬感知行為的人工智能研究的一些例子包括語音識別、話者識別等與人類的聽覺功能有關 ...
python3驗證碼機器學習 文檔結構為 需要的庫 pip3 install pillow or easy_install Pillow 必須文件下載地址 python3驗證碼機器學習 1.讀取圖片,打印圖片的結構直方圖 打印結果為 [0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, ...
這一篇將會介紹卷積神經網絡 (CNN),CNN 模型非常適合用來進行圖片相關的學習,例如圖片分類和驗證碼識別,也可以配合其他模型實現 OCR。 使用 Python 處理圖片 在具體介紹 CNN 之前,我們先來看看怎樣使用 Python 處理圖片。Python 處理圖片最主要使用的類庫 ...